Average inflation measured by cpi reached 3.99% in 2027 in Bhutan, according to the National Statistical Office. This is 1.24% less than in the previous year.
Historically, average inflation measured by CPI in Bhutan reached an all time high of 13.0% in 1984 and an all time low of 2.47% in 2003.
Bhutan has been ranked 61st within the group of 167 countries we follow in terms of average inflation measured by CPI.
